The COPD Score in 46063, Orestes, Indiana is 83 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
87.01 percent of the population in 46063 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 55.19 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 11.69 percent of the residents in 46063 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.33 members with about 2.55 cars available per household.
An estimate of 88.74 percent of the residents in 46063 has some form of health insurance. 40.05 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 65.45 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 46063 would have to travel an average of 6.05 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Ascension St Vincent Mercy .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 46063, Orestes, Indiana.

As of , an estimate of 382 residents live in 46063 with a median age of 35.0 years. 26.70 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 15.18 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 36.51 percent of the residents in 46063 is currently married, and 32.38 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 46063 is $4,531.25.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 46063 is approximately $619. The median household spends about 13.66 percent of their income on housing.

COPD is a progressive lung disease that makes it hard to breathe. It is often caused by long-term exposure to irritating gases or particulate matter, most often from cigarette smoke. Individuals with COPD may require regular medical attention and access to specialized care to manage their condition effectively.
